I know this particular overview wont resonate with too many people but I thought... why not? Theres always that one or 5 enthusiasts that still would be interested.... so here.

I bought a 16 acura tlx just as a 2nd car grocery getter. I bought it st 45% cheaper than its MSRP with 30k miles and really wasn't expecting much out the car except it's high comfort and good power from an economical 4 banger considering my Csmaro is now over 500hp.

I have to say that Acura has made an amazing FWD platform. The only performance competitor I can comp as re it to as far as responsiveness. I can only think of Mini Cooper as a comparison. Though a mini is tighter handling due to its size. Both cars still transition very well and corner on the same level.

I test drove both ILX and TLX a spec models. While I think the cars are tuned very nicely. I also feel that a base acura suspension should feel like an a-spec.

Though a base Acura TLX drives well. It doesn't drive well enough for a 37k starting price. And I shouldn't have to jump to 45k new for it to handle the way it's supposed to.

So in other words. An acura tlx is a horrible new car purchase. Used... it's more than adequate. Theres lots to like about the performance. But little to like about the tech pkg. The nav is extremely difficult to use. I just use waze.

But now comes the next gen TLX in a type S model and hopefully a better v6 version. Though the 4 banger is less power. The DCT is perfection and the vtec revs are beautifully programmed in sport and sport+. Hoping to see Acura bring back some legitimacy to the brand. I feel the potential in the tlx drive. Just hoping for it to feel more special as a FWD sport sedan. Also hoping the SH AWD gets a DCT this generation.
